ok so im tryin to work a deal with this dude for a white 65 4 door impala, minor body work to be done, rebuilt engine and tranny(thats transmission not transexual custom), needs a electric fan and new batts for the dros. im tryin to figure out why he took the panhard bar off and sold it. i do know it limits the dros to get low but if so what do you do to correct the body roll? i know there probably is some right? or will i be stuck and have to sacrifice the roll for the lows?

I still have the panhard bar hooked up on my Impala. I have no problems getting it low but when I lift it the rear end pulls to the left 3-5 inch. I know you can get an adjustable panhard bar to correct that problem

If it was me and I was looking for a project car again. I would first be looking for the wagons. And especailly the panel wagon with no windows in the sides. They were used as delivery cars. I also found a 1959 chevrolet stage way wagon in Preston Idaho. It has 8 doors! four on each side. It's the coolest car ever! It was a tour limo back in the 60's to haul people around on tours at yellowstone. There was a company that made them back east for chevrolet. They were only used in the national parks and very very rare. They are like a brookwood wagon made into a limo. but it was factory stock not a custom. i called Impala Bob's in Arizona asking about it and he was shocked and said he has never seen one only heard of it and wanted to know where it was and everything. I went back to buy and the old farmer had moved it back in the barn and told me he decided not to sell. But it's still there to this day. Some day I'm going to get it. So I'd personally try and pick up a wagon over a four door first. Just look on e-bay and see how much they are going for these days!
